Day three hundred and twenty-nine: Late November in Minnesota can be so delightfully melancholy, especially when it hasn’t yet snowed. Bare trees, the last rake-missed leaves scattered and rustling beneath a low, overcast sky. Honking geese have left behind cawing black crows. Damp grays and browns settle and wait to be cloaked in a sparkling blanket of cold white. Today’s study, made on the iPad with my fingers, attempts to capture a bit of this mood, and includes elements I observed on an afternoon walk, one day after Thanksgiving.
